摘要
Dual-rate min-max robust generalized predictive control algorithm is proposed, which adds a constraint output horizon to improve the system properties. A certain class of system, in which the control is applied at a faster rate than the available measurements of the plant output signal, is chosen to illustrate the technique. A controller with strong robustness is derived, which is robust to disturbances by minimizing the cost function while disturbances maximize it. Some robust stability conditions are derived. Computer simulations demonstrate the usefulness of the proposed controller.
